Laura Wellem is an award winning, self-taught artist who creates eco-friendly, mixed media canvas and furniture. Her "Beneath the Trees" series is inspired by her love of nature & "Femmes" honors the beauty & diversity of women. In an effort to help preserve Mother Earth Laura uses non-toxic acrylic paints, magazine collage' and an eclectic array objects initially intended for other projects. Her designs reflect her spirituality, sensuality, global views & humor. She paints by commission, participates in arts festivals & volunteers for Chairish the Future Gala & Auction, benefiting the Furniture Bank of Metro Atlanta.

Vickie's work is layered to create a tactile surface. This is done using not only paint, but everyday household items, such as salt, coffee, tea and alcohol. Collage is often added, using anything she finds around the house including dress patterns, junk mail, maps, old books or stamps. The layering creates a depth and the more you look at the work, the more unexpected things begin appearing.
